Emily Jones Obituary

Emily Cooper Jones Moncks Corner - Mrs. Emily Cooper Jones entered into eternal rest on Thursday, September 15, 2016. Relatives and friends are invited to a public viewing on Sunday, September 18, 2016 from 3:00-7:00 p.m. at the funeral home. The family will receive friends from 6:00-7:00 p.m. The Funeral and Burial Services will be PRIVATE. Survivors include her children, Mr. Robert Cooper (Barbara), Mr. Walton Jones, and Mr. Ben Maurice Jones (Antoinette); grandchildren, Nikki, Errol, Asha and Ben, Jr.; great-grandchildren, Makayla, Errol, Jr. and MaTia; sisters, Mrs. Juanita C. Hamilton and Mrs. Azalee C. Green.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the J.C. Hamilton Scholarship Fund, C/O Mt. Carmel AME Church, P.O. Box 2304, Moncks Corner, SC 29461.
